yikes
简明释义
int. (非正式)呀(表示惊讶)
英英释义
A phrase used to express surprise, shock, or concern, often in response to something alarming or unsettling. | 用来表达惊讶、震惊或担忧的短语,通常是对某些令人不安或可怕的事情的反应。 |

例句
1.Mike: Yikes, that was a close one! Can't you ever keep left and right straight?
啊,真险啊!你就不能直接说个左还是右吗?
2.The technical term for this architecture is yikes!
表示这个架构的技术术语是yike !
3.Now, these families are realizing they have a great education, but yikes, it's tough for them to be on their own.
现在,这些家庭意识到他们有很好的教育,但是呀,他们很难独立。
4.They're busy, it isn't really their job, and they may not be familiar with company policy, so they have a tendency to say whatever pops into their heads." Yikes.
他们忙得很,这本来也不关他们的事情,况且他们也不熟悉公司的相关政策,因此倾向于想到什么就说什么。
5.Yikes, mindfulness turns out to be important everywhere I look. Wondering how mindful you are?
啊,意识性原来处处都很重要。要了解你的意识多么强吗?
6.Yikes, nowadays with inflation being so crazy, money just depreciates in value day.
啊哟,现在通货膨胀这么厉害,钱每天都在贬值。
7.Yikes, "she wrote, along with a rather somber PIC of herself in the dentist's chair."
随之上传了一张自己坐在牙医椅上哭丧着脸的照片。
8.Seahorse 1:Yikes! There's a big fish with a light on his head!
阿!这里有一条大鱼,它的头上有一盏灯!
9.He's out of debt now, but.... yikes.
当然,他现在是还完债了,不过...这经历还是很不爽的。
10.When I saw the price of the car, I couldn't help but say, yikes! It was way more than I expected.
当我看到这辆车的价格时,不禁说了声yikes!这比我预期的要贵得多。
11.She opened her exam results and gasped, yikes, I didn't think I did that poorly!
她打开考试结果,惊呼道:yikes,我没想到我考得这么差!
12.As the storm approached, he looked at the dark clouds and thought, yikes, we should head home quickly.
当暴风雨逼近时,他看着乌云,心想:yikes,我们应该快点回家。
13.After stepping on the scale, she whispered, yikes, I've gained a lot of weight.
在称体重后,她低声说:yikes,我胖了很多。
14.He realized he had forgotten his wallet at home and muttered, yikes, this is going to be a hassle.
他意识到自己把钱包忘在家里,嘟囔道:yikes,这会很麻烦。
